Levison Wood – Author of Six Books, including ‘Walking The Americas’
Levison Wood is one of the world’s leading explorers, photographers and travel writers, known for his extraordinary expeditions through some of the planet’s most remote and challenging regions. A Fellow of the Royal Geographical Society and an award-winning author, he has walked the length of the Nile, the Himalayas and Central America, documenting each journey in acclaimed Channel 4 television series and bestselling books. Combining adventure with insight, Levison continues to inspire global audiences through his storytelling, photography and exploration of human endurance.
Credentials and Impact
Before rising to prominence as a travel documentarian, Levison served as an Officer in the British Army, where he was deployed to Afghanistan and awarded the Operational Service Medal with Afghanistan clasp. He later became part of the 77X Brigade as a reservist, taking part in the first British Army exercise in Japan. His military background instilled the resilience and leadership that would define his career as an explorer. In 2014, he embarked on a nine-month expedition walking the length of the Nile, which marked the beginning of his reputation as one of Britain’s foremost modern explorers, as the journey became an acclaimed Channel 4 series.
Since then, he has led expeditions across the Himalayas, Central America, Russia and the Arabian Peninsula, covering thousands of miles through some of the world’s most challenging terrains. Recognised for his expertise and contribution to exploration, Levison was appointed a Fellow of the Royal Geographical Society and awarded an honorary degree from Staffordshire University in 2017. He continues to inspire through his work in television, exploration and public speaking, combining his military discipline with a deep curiosity about people and places.
Publications and Media
Levison is the author of six books, including ‘Walking the Nile‘, ‘Walking the Himalayas’, ‘Walking the Americas’, ‘Eastern Horizons’, ‘Arabia: A Journey Through the Heart of the Middle East’ and ‘Encounters: A Photographic Journey’. His writing combines travel narrative with historical and cultural insight, earning widespread acclaim for its authenticity and depth. His work has also been featured in major outlets such as the BBC, Channel 4, Forbes, The Telegraph, The Independent and Metro, cementing his reputation as a leading voice in modern exploration and adventure journalism.
